918417-25-1,918417-29-5,259232-08-1,259233-67-5,25923-97-1,259243-93-1 Supplier | CHEM2TECH.COM
CMO CDMO service. CHEM2TECH.COM supply 918417-25-1,918417-29-5,259232-08-1,259233-67-5,25923-97-1,259243-93-1 and related compounds.
25923-97-1 259233-67-5 918417-29-5 259232-08-1 918417-25-1 259243-93-1